Yugoslavia's disintegration wasn't caused by ancient ethnic hatreds, but by political leaders who found nationalism the most effective tool for mobilizing support during uncertain times. The first multi-party elections in 1990 brought nationalist leaders to power across the republics, implementing programs that made conflict inevitable as citizens became increasingly sorted into hardening ethnic categories.
